Heartstart

 

Heartstart UK Schools Programme is an initiative co-ordinated by a partnership between NEELB, NHSCT and the British Heart Foundation to provide an opportunity for children to learn simple emergency life support (ELS) skills.



The programme focuses on the ELS skills needed in a life-threatening emergency and is designed to provide pupils with maximum time for hands-on practice with resuscitation training manikins.  The programme is designed to train staff as instructors in Emergency Life Support and backed up with relevant teaching resources and resuscitation manikins.
